My practice focuses on women’s mental health. I provide women with the support they need to decrease their mental load, foster a closer relationship to their true selves and learn to harness their emotional and physical wellness with actionable steps. Come to evaluate yourself, your life, your parenthood journey (if applicable), your menstrual health, and its impact on your well-being. This intensive work is intended to send you back to your daily life on strong footing. Please plan for an initial two hour session. This is an intensive practice that honors the time and focus it takes to make lasting changes to your life.
I apply multiple approaches to your care, with a focus on regulating the nervous system, using neuroscience, mindfulness techniques and occupational based treatment. I provide compassionate support in the following issues: women’s issues, infertility, grief/loss, rumination, menstrual health, feeling stuck, dealing with life transitions, parenting, anxiety.
